If you have a T50 trans then you are good to go ![]() been bolted to a 4A series engine, it will bolt to a 4AGZE block. It may have the clutch fork mounted to the left or to the right, depending on what it was originally bolted up to. This won't affect you as you are using the OEM trans and clutch operating system that came in the car = no change. If it happens that the exhaust and the clutch hydraulics end up on the same side, some heat shielding and a little cunning will be required :-P AFAIK the GZE flywheel diameter is too large to fit inside a T50 bell. You will either need to remove material from inside the bell to obtain clearance, or change to a smaller diameter flywheel and clutch from a N.A. engine. If you are using the OEM trans and rear axle, there will be no need to change the speedometer gear.
